About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Serve as the primary service and maintenance contact for Trane Technologies customers in a defined commercial market
- Commission, troubleshoot, repair, and start up HVAC systems in commercial environments
- Coordinate with team leaders, project managers, and customers to understand requirements for on-site installation and repairs
- Forecast issues, gather materials, and synchronize on-site work
- Serve as the direct customer contact and oversee products and equipment on assigned projects
- Identify, diagnose, and repair equipment and systems at customer locations
- Use software, technology, hand tools, blueprints, and engineering specifications to diagnose and repair units
- Maintain flexibility to work overtime, weekends, and occasional overnight stays as business requires
- Enforce safety standards and maintain security and accountability of company-issued and procured assets
Requirements
What you’ll need- High School Diploma or equivalent required
- Typically 3-5 plus years of experience in HVAC
- Technical School or formal training preferred
- Operating knowledge of Microsoft Office software
- Working proficiency with handheld computers such as smartphones and iPads
- Valid driver’s license held for a minimum of 12 months
- No major or frequent traffic violations, including DUI, hit and run, license suspension, reckless/careless driving, or multiple smaller infractions or preventable collisions in the previous 3 years
- EPA Certification
- Ability to work overtime and weekends, including occasional overnight stays
- Ability to work in a safety-sensitive role and pass additional drug screening if required
